Spurs shut down OKC in Game 4 to even series
Victor Wembanyama set the tone from the beginning of Game 4 on Sunday as the Spurs evened the Western Conference finals at 2-2.
Lakers hire 'rocket scientist' as assistant GM
The Lakers made their first significant move of the offseason by hiring Rohan Ramadas as an assistant GM under president and GM Rob Pelinka, sources told ESPN.
Suarez, 'doing this for Kyle,' wins emotional 600
Daniel Suarez won the rain-shortened Coca-Cola 600 on Sunday night, capping an emotional day in which the auto racing world remembered the late Kyle Busch.

French Open heat wave making for faster court
Temperatures for the opening two days of the French Open have soared to 33 degrees Celsius (91 Fahrenheit) -- far beyond normal for late May in the French capital.
Domi out indefinitely after surgery complications
Maple Leafs forward Max Domi is out indefinitely after complications arose during an offseason surgery.
Spain WC squad has no players from Real Madrid
Spain coach Luis de la Fuente named a 26-man World Cup squad which features Lamine Yamal but is without any Real Madrid players.
Wawrinka waves goodbye in final French Open
Stan Wawrinka waved a fond goodbye to the French Open after losing 6-3, 3-6, 6-3, 6-4 to Jesper de Jong in the first round on Monday.
